Dripify is a cloud-based LinkedIn automation tool that runs drip campaigns (connection requests + multistep follow-ups), scrapes and enriches leads, and pairs LinkedIn outreach with email sequences — all from a single dashboard so outreach keeps running even with your laptop off.
It centralizes campaign creation, messaging sequences, basic lead enrichment, and analytics in a cloud environment — so you set campaigns, let them run, and focus on the conversations that actually convert. That cloud-first setup is the main difference from browser-extension tools that stop when your machine does.
The bigger picture — What it actually handles
Dripify lets you import prospects (CSV / LinkedIn search / profile URLs), drop them into a drip sequence with personalized messages, and optionally combine that with email touches. You get campaign dashboards, team-level reports, and inbox features to respond from one place. It’s designed to keep outreach consistent and measurable without manual day-to-day pushing.
Use Cases
Say you run outreach for a B2B SaaS CRO: you export a LinkedIn search for product managers, upload the CSV to Dripify, build a 5-step sequence (connection → thank you → value message → case study → follow-up), and enable email fallback where you have prospects’ emails. Dripify runs the sequence in the cloud, paces activity to quotas, and shows who opened/replied so you only chase warm leads.

Key Features
- LinkedIn + E-mail Drip Campaigns
Automate connection requests, profile visits, messages, follow-ups and e-mail touches in one workflow.
- Cloud-based Campaigns (run 24/7)
Campaigns run server-side, so outreach continues when your device is off — unlike local browser plugins. This is central to scale and reliability.
- Lead import & Enrichment
Import via LinkedIn search URL, CSV, or profile link; basic enrichment and export options are available for exports and CRMs.
- Team & Account Management
Team dashboards, role controls, and per-seat plans aimed at agencies and multi-user teams. Useful if you manage multiple reps/brands.
- Analytics & Reporting
Campaign stats, reply tracking, and team metrics. Reports are useful, but heavy data-nerds sometimes want deeper attribution and custom dashboards.
- Safety & Pacing Features
Built-in pacing, daily quotas, and warm-up guidance to reduce risk of LinkedIn flags. Dripify also publishes guidance on safe usage and best practices. That said, safety is always as good as how carefully you configure campaigns.

Pricing (Overview)
Dripify is based on the per-seat pricing model. Here's the breakdown:
Basic ($39-59/month) is limited, but good for dipping your toes in the water. 1 drip campaign, 20 connection requests/day, basic analytics, and access to the 24/7 live chat support, But you're locked up of CSV exports, the Smart Inbox, integrations, and A/B testing. For most serious users, this tier is too restrictive.
Pro ($59-79/month) unlocks the full Dripify experience for individual users. You get unlimited campaigns, 75 connection requests/day, full integrations, CSV exports, the Smart Inbox, and A/B testing. This is the sweet spot for solo sales reps and founders.
Advanced ($79-99/month) adds team management features, activity control settings, team analytics, and the ability to share templates across team members. You need this tier if you're managing multiple LinkedIn accounts.
Enterprise (custom pricing) includes premium onboarding, a dedicated customer success manager, and custom email finder credits for larger organizations.
The free trial
Dripify offers a 7-day free trial that includes Advanced plan features—no credit card required. You also get 100 email finder credits to test the built-in email scraping functionality. The trial starts when you launch your first campaign, not when you sign up.
